Another cost saving that has been discussed is for local radio stations to
share football commentaries. Each station currently sends their own –
invariably highly partisan – commentary team to each match.

The BBC's 40 local stations already share some content in the evenings and
early mornings, and syndicate BBC Radio 5 Live overnight.

>>>> Hi John -
>>>>>
>>>>> Firstly, just so we're clear, this is on the PC, not the IPhone etc.
>>>>>
>>>>> And, since I wrote that it was necessary to have JFW12 to access the
>>>>> listen button, the sight has yet again been amended, and as of last
>>>>> Wednesday, I found that I was able to use JFW9 to listen to the 
>>>>> commentary.
>>>>>
>>>>> The one thing that I find annoying about
>>>>>
>>>>> www.mcfc.co.uk
>>>>>
>>>>> is how quickly the home page can refresh. The link you want is called
>>>>> 'match day centre' It is only there close to kick-off time. This should
>>>>> bring up a page of buttons that can be clicked by JFW to see things like
>>>>> Manager notes, player stats etc. And there is a listen button, but when 
>>>>> they
>>>>> have been messing with the website [this is what I call amending it] the
>>>>> listen button does seem to get a change of name, so sometimes I have seen 
>>>>> it
>>>>> as 'listen on Key103' [a local station in Manchester] or 'follow the game
>>>>> live on BBC Radio Manchester.'
>>>>>
>>>>> Thing is, if you make use of the search for a button navigation in JFW
>>>>> [the letter b, on the keyboard] you should find the buttons to click. Just
>>>>> look for the one that mentions live commentary rather than text 
>>>>> commentary,
>>>>> and you should be good to go.
>>>>>
>>>>> Again, mcfc seem to consider themselves as one of the best club
>>>>> websites there is, and they do like to tinker, presumably to justify their
>>>>> claim, and I have found some times that this can lead to problems 
>>>>> accessing
>>>>> the broadcast. I have found if a commentary isn't available immediately at
>>>>> the start of a game, it gets fixed, and is there part way through the 
>>>>> match.
>>>>>
>>>>> It appears that for this season, they are taking the commentary from
>>>>> Radio Manchester who cover all City's games.
>>>>>
>>>>> The bottom line is that most of the time the commentary is available,
>>>>> but that sometimes it gets broken, and sometimes the page can refresh 
>>>>> before
>>>>> finding the desired link or button. A little patience always gets results
>>>>> for me.
